About the Role
This role is responsible for assisting with the development of reliability-based maintenance strategy, based on preventive and predictive maintenance. The Supervisor will work directly with the Maintenance Manager to build a reliable maintenance team and perform preventative, predictive, and routine maintenance tasks.
Responsibilities
- Supervise a team of 1-5 employees, including hiring and performance management.
- Maintain equipment records in SAP.
- Plan and schedule corrective work to maximize crew utilization and effectiveness.
- Coordinate outside service requests, establish purchase orders, ensure purchase orders are closed, and manage expenses within budget requirements.
- Use computers and software programs such as Word, Excel, and Visio to plan maintenance activities, develop training documents, and create process flow charts.
- Track metrics, performance, and efficiency of work scheduled using spreadsheets, graphs, reports, PowerPoint slides, and bulletin boards.
- Read and comprehend technical manuals, service manuals, diagrams, blueprints, and schematics.
- Proactively collaborate with other plants to ensure predictive and preventative plans are uniform on like equipment.
- Manage predictive and preventive maintenance for an area of production equipment and schedule required corrective actions.
- Ensure production areas are maintained to current GMP standards.
- Understand operations, procedures, inventory parts, LOTO, improvements, breakdown analysis, PM’s, 5S, etc., within the production area.
- May supervise clerical staff in support of computer maintenance system and planning functions.
- Maintain equipment repair records in compliance with company policy.
- Oversee and coordinate maintenance personnel who maintain and repair electrical, plumbing, ventilation, and other building systems.
- Oversee projects assigned by the maintenance manager.
- Respond to calls from production immediately and assign appropriate personnel to handle the call.
- Evaluate problematic systems, equipment, and facilities to determine repair or installation needs.
- Answer emergency calls when off-shift and ensure appropriate personnel respond.
- Schedule maintenance personnel to ensure no gap in facility coverage.
- Train and cross-train maintenance personnel so all can perform various maintenance jobs.
- Adhere to and enforce safety procedures through education, training, and use of protective equipment.
- Perform other duties as assigned.
